25*c217d954SCole Faust #ifndef ARM_COMPUTE_IWEIGHTSMANAGER_H
26*c217d954SCole Faust #define ARM_COMPUTE_IWEIGHTSMANAGER_H
27*c217d954SCole Faust 
28*c217d954SCole Faust #include "arm_compute/core/ITensor.h"
29*c217d954SCole Faust #include "arm_compute/runtime/ITransformWeights.h"
30*c217d954SCole Faust 
31*c217d954SCole Faust #include <map>
32*c217d954SCole Faust 
33*c217d954SCole Faust namespace arm_compute
34*c217d954SCole Faust {
35*c217d954SCole Faust /** Weights manager interface to handle weights transformations */
36*c217d954SCole Faust class IWeightsManager
37*c217d954SCole Faust {
38*c217d954SCole Faust public:
39*c217d954SCole Faust     /** Constructor */
40*c217d954SCole Faust     IWeightsManager();
41*c217d954SCole Faust     /** Default Destructor */
42*c217d954SCole Faust     virtual ~IWeightsManager() = default;
43*c217d954SCole Faust     /** Prevent instances of this class to be copy constructed */
44*c217d954SCole Faust     IWeightsManager(const IWeightsManager &) = delete;
45*c217d954SCole Faust     /** Prevent instances of this class to be copied */
46*c217d954SCole Faust     IWeightsManager &operator=(const IWeightsManager &) = delete;
47*c217d954SCole Faust     /** Allow instances of this class to be move constructed */
48*c217d954SCole Faust     IWeightsManager(IWeightsManager &&) = default;
49*c217d954SCole Faust     /** Allow instances of this class to be moved */
50*c217d954SCole Faust     IWeightsManager &operator=(IWeightsManager &&) = default;
51*c217d954SCole Faust 
52*c217d954SCole Faust     /** Start managing a weights tensor
53*c217d954SCole Faust      *
54*c217d954SCole Faust      * @param[in] weights Pointer to the weights tensor to be managed
55*c217d954SCole Faust      * @param[in] parent  Parent node in case where the weights are coming from a previous reshape function
56*c217d954SCole Faust      */
57*c217d954SCole Faust     void manage(const ITensor *weights, ITransformWeights *parent = nullptr);
58*c217d954SCole Faust     /** Run the reshape function.
59*c217d954SCole Faust      *
60*c217d954SCole Faust      * @param[in] weights           Pointer to the weights tensor we want to reshape
61*c217d954SCole Faust      * @param[in] weights_transform Weights transformation object
62*c217d954SCole Faust      *
63*c217d954SCole Faust      * @return The reshaped tensor
64*c217d954SCole Faust      */
65*c217d954SCole Faust     ITensor *run(const ITensor *weights, ITransformWeights *weights_transform);
66*c217d954SCole Faust     /** Acquire the requested reshape tensor of the selected weights
67*c217d954SCole Faust      *
68*c217d954SCole Faust      * @param[in] weights           Pointer to the weights tensor to be managed
69*c217d954SCole Faust      * @param[in] weights_transform Weights transformation object
70*c217d954SCole Faust      */
71*c217d954SCole Faust     ITensor *acquire(const ITensor *weights, ITransformWeights *weights_transform);
72*c217d954SCole Faust     /** Check if the weights are managed
73*c217d954SCole Faust      *
74*c217d954SCole Faust      * @param[in] weights Pointer to the weights tensor we want to check if managed
75*c217d954SCole Faust      *
76*c217d954SCole Faust      * @return True if the weights tensor is managed else false
77*c217d954SCole Faust      */
78*c217d954SCole Faust     bool are_weights_managed(const ITensor *weights);
79*c217d954SCole Faust     /** Release weights refcount and mark as unused if reaches 0
80*c217d954SCole Faust      *
81*c217d954SCole Faust      * @param[in] weights Weights to release
82*c217d954SCole Faust      */
83*c217d954SCole Faust     void release(const ITensor *weights);
84*c217d954SCole Faust     /** Pre-mark the weights as unused. The weights tensor will get marked as unused only when the counter goes to 0
85*c217d954SCole Faust      *
86*c217d954SCole Faust      * @param weights Weights to mark unused
87*c217d954SCole Faust      */
88*c217d954SCole Faust     void pre_mark_as_unused(const ITensor *weights);
89*c217d954SCole Faust 
90*c217d954SCole Faust private:
91*c217d954SCole Faust     struct CounterElement
92*c217d954SCole Faust     {
93*c217d954SCole Faust         bool             is_unused{ false };
94*c217d954SCole Faust         std::atomic<int> counter{ 1 };
95*c217d954SCole Faust     };
96*c217d954SCole Faust 
97*c217d954SCole Faust private:
98*c217d954SCole Faust     std::map<const ITensor *, std::vector<ITransformWeights *>> _managed_weights;
99*c217d954SCole Faust     std::map<const ITensor *, CounterElement>                   _managed_counter;
100*c217d954SCole Faust     std::map<const ITensor *, ITransformWeights *>              _managed_weights_parents;
101*c217d954SCole Faust };
102*c217d954SCole Faust } // arm_compute
103*c217d954SCole Faust #endif /*ARM_COMPUTE_IWEIGHTSMANAGER_H */
